Kainuu Music Festival in Kajaani
Kainuu Music Festival, first held in 2014 in Kajaani with headline Finnish pop and rock acts including Cheek and Michael Monroe, has become the Kainuu region's established summer music tradition. Redesigned in 2022 under organizer Nordic Live Productions, which also runs Vaasa Festival and other regional events, it now draws national touring acts to the area around Kajaanihalli each August.
Kainuu Music Festival, known in Finnish as Kainuun Musiikkijuhlat, held its first edition in 2014 with a lineup of major Finnish pop and rock acts including Cheek, Jenni Vartiainen, Haloo Helsinki, Sanni, Michael Monroe, Apulanta, Kotiteollisuus, and Klamydia, establishing the festival immediately as a headline-driven popular music event rather than a niche or folk-focused gathering.
